FAQ

Q: How do I pick a shake for weight loss?

Focus on the nutrition label. Look for a balance of protein (at least 15g), moderate carbohydrates, and low sugar (under 10g). A good shake should also contain essential vitamins and minerals to function as a meal replacement, ensuring you don't miss out on nutrients while cutting calories.

Q: Is a higher price always better?

Not necessarily. Price often reflects marketing, branding, or trendy ingredients rather than nutritional superiority. A long-standing product like Ensure has decades of research behind its formula. Compare the cost per serving and the nutritional value per dollar to find the most sensible option for your budget and goals.

Q: Who should be cautious with these shakes?

Anyone with specific medical conditions, like diabetes or kidney issues, should consult a doctor first. These shakes are concentrated sources of nutrients. Pregnant or nursing women should also seek professional advice before using them as meal replacements to ensure they meet their specific dietary needs.

Q: What's the best way to store them?

Most ready-to-drink shakes, like Ensure, are shelf-stable until opened. Check the date on the bottle. Once opened, they must be refrigerated and consumed within 24 to 48 hours to ensure freshness and safety. Keep them in the main part of the fridge, not the door, for a consistent temperature.
